Table of Etchings (Table des Eaux-Fortes)

1931
20th century
375 x 299 mm (14.8 x 11.8 in.)

Pablo Picasso, Spanish, (1881–1973)

Object Type: print
Medium and Support: Etching on Vélin Van Gelder paper
State: First of two states
Print impression quality: Very good
Series: Number 13 from portfolio of thirteen etchings Le Chef-d’Oeuvre Inconnu d’Honore de Balzac
Edition: Number 91 from edition of 99, printed by L. Fort; the portfolio consists of 13 etchings.
Marks: Signed in brown ink, lower right: “Picasso”; inscribed, lower left: “91/99”
Bibliography: Geiser 135 i/ii; see Justification du Tirage on the verso of the portfolio’s title page.
Credit Line: Gift of George W. Davison (BA Wesleyan 1892), 1949
Accession Number: 1973.D1.37.13
